NAME

o32a from sky130_fd_sc_ls

DESCRIPTION

3-input OR and 2-input OR into 2-input AND.

FUNCTION

X = ((A1 | A2 | A3) & (B1 | B2))

VERILOG

"sky130_fd_sc_ls__o32a"
/*
*/


`ifndef SKY130_FD_SC_LS__O32A_FUNCTIONAL_V
`define SKY130_FD_SC_LS__O32A_FUNCTIONAL_V

/**

`timescale 1ns / 1ps
`default_nettype none

`celldefine
module sky130_fd_sc_ls__o32a (
    X ,
    A1,
    A2,
    A3,
    B1,
    B2
);

    // Module ports
    output X ;
    input  A1;
    input  A2;
    input  A3;
    input  B1;
    input  B2;

    // Local signals
    wire or0_out   ;
    wire or1_out   ;
    wire and0_out_X;

    //  Name  Output      Other arguments
    or  or0  (or0_out   , A2, A1, A3      );
    or  or1  (or1_out   , B2, B1          );
    and and0 (and0_out_X, or0_out, or1_out);
    buf buf0 (X         , and0_out_X      );

endmodule
`endcelldefine

`default_nettype wire
`endif  // SKY130_FD_SC_LS__O32A_FUNCTIONAL_V
